次の方法で共有


EnvelopeAggregate (geography データ型)

適用対象: SQL Server Azure SQL Database Azure SQL Managed Instance Microsoft Fabric SQL Database

特定の geography オブジェクト セットの境界オブジェクトを返します。 結果として得られる geography オブジェクトには、複数の円弧セグメントが含まれます。

構文

  
EnvelopeAggregate ( geography_operand )  

引数

geography_operand
エンベロープ集計操作を実行する geography オブジェクト セットを保持する geography 型のテーブルの列を指定します。

戻り値の型

SQL Server 戻り値の型: geography

解説

結果の境界オブジェクトが半球より大きい場合は、FullGlobe オブジェクトが返されます。 このメソッドは正確ではありません。

入力の SRID が異なる場合、メソッドでは null が返されます。 「SRID (Spatial Reference Identifier)」を参照してください。

メソッドでは、null 入力は無視されます。

Note

メソッドは、入力された値がすべて null の場合、null を返します。

次の例は、都市内の geography ロケーション ポイントのセットで EnvelopeAggregate を実行します。

USE AdventureWorks2022  
GO  
SELECT City,  
geography::EnvelopeAggregate(SpatialLocation) AS SpatialLocation  
FROM Person.Address  
WHERE PostalCode LIKE('981%')  
GROUP BY City;

参照

拡張された静的な地理メソッド